UliCMS eXtend

Erhalten Sie die besten Erweiterungen für UliCMS

IMAP Login

Screenshot

Hersteller: Ulrich Schmidt
Kategorie: Authentifizierung

Erste Veröffentlichung: 19.12.2017
Letzte Änderung: 01.07.2019

Beschreibung

Ermöglicht Usern sich über einen IMAP (E-Mail) Server an UliCMS anzumelden.

Abhängigkeiten

Installationsanleitung

  1. Fügen Sie vor der Installation des Moduls folgendes Snippet in die Datei cms-config.php ein. Passen Sie die Konfiguration wie gewünscht an
	public $imap_login = [ 
			"imap_mailbox" => "{imap.domain.de:993/imap/ssl}INBOX",
			"log_enabled" => false,
			"skip_on_error" => true,
			"create_user" => true,
			"remove_realm" => true,
			"sync_passwords" => true 
	];
  1. Installieren Sie KLogger
  2. Installiere Sie imap_login

Konfiguration

imap_login enthält einige anpassbare Konfigurationsparameter

imap_mailbox Adresse einer IMAP Mailbox, für Informationen zur Syntax schauen Sie bitte in der PHP-Dokumentation unter.imap_open()

log_enabled Ob Log-Dateien erzeugt werden sollen. Die Logs werden im Ordner ULICMS_ROOT/content/logs/imap_login erzeugt.

skip_on_error Wenn diese Option true ist, erfolgt ein Login über das reguläre Login-System von UliCMS, wenn der Login mehr IMAP fehl schlägt.

create_user Erzeuge einen Lokalen Benutzer, wenn dieser nicht existiert.

remove_realm entferne die Domain ab dem @-Zeichen aus der E-Mail Adresse bei Generierung des Nutzernamens

sync_passwords Sollen IMAP Passwörter mit UliCMS synchronisiert werden?

Changelog

Version 1.4

  • Kompatiblität mit UliCMS 2019.3.1

Version 1.3

  • Kompatiblität mit UliCMS 2019.3

Version 1.2

  • Kompatiblität mit UliCMS 2018.3

Version 1.0

  • Kompatiblität mit UliCMS 2018.2

Version 0.9

  • Erstes öffentliches Release
Don't click this link
Version Kompatibel mit Status
1.4 2019.3.1 stable Download
1.3 2019.3 stable Download
1.2 2018.3 stable Download
1.0 2018.2 stable Download
0.9 2018.1 stable Download
Daumen hoch

3

Daumen runter

0